King & Wood Mallesons ("KWM") has advised EDP Renováveis ("EDPR") on the sale of the 100% stake of a 181 MW wind energy portfolio. The transaction, valued at €328 million, comprises 12 wind farms in Spain which are under the Spanish 20-year regulated remuneration scheme. The average age of the portfolio is 12 years.

Roberto Pomares, partner of M&A, has been in charge of leading the multidisciplinary team that has advised EDPR in this deal with the assistance of senior associate Victoria Ruenes and the associates Rosa Chen and Elena Torrecillas. Other professionals who have participated in this project are the senior associates Alberto Artés (Energy), Sandra de Andrés (Employment) and Pablo Salamanca (Real Estate).

With the conclusion of this transaction, EDPR achieves €2.4 billion of Asset Rotation proceeds within the context of the €8 billion Asset Rotation Program for 2021-25 announced in EDPR Capital Markets Day.

Over the last 20 years, KWM has been advising EDP Group on its main transactions in the Iberian market. KWM recently advised the Portuguese company on the acquisition of Viesgo and on the set up of Ocean Winds, the joint venture between EDPR and ENGIE for the development of offshore wind energy projects.
